188 UNIVERSITY OF ILLINOIS. faculty will examine a school as to its facilities for teaching, its course and methods of instruction, and the general proficiency shown. The University bears the expense of this examination. If the report is favorable, a certificate of that fact is forwarded, and the name of the school is entered in the published list of high schools accredited by the University. The graduates of these schools are admitted to any course for which their high school studies, as certified by the principal, have prepared them. Annual reports are asked from these schools. A re-examination will be made whenever it may be deemed necessary. ACCREDITED FOR THE COLLEGES OF LITERATURE, ENGINEERING, SCIENCE, AND AGRICULTURE. SCHOOL. SUPERINTENDENT. PRINCIPAL. G. E.
